Case of the petitioner in W.P.(C) 6455/2021: During the pendency of W.P.(C) 6210/2021, the petitioner had come to know that his bid for Kalain Stone Minor Mineral Unit-I was not approved as per decision taken on 01.11.2021 in the office chamber of the Chief Conservator of Forests, Southern Assam Circle, Silchar, inter alia, on the ground that he had not uploaded digitally signed documents. The petitioner has alleged that the impugned minutes was prepared on extraneous considerations. In this writ petition, the successful bidders were arrayed as proforma respondent nos. 5 and 6. By order dated 06.12.2021, this Court had provided that the settlement of the Kalain Stone Minor Mineral Unit-I would be subject to outcome of the writ petition. However, notice of motion was issued by order dated 10.08.2022.
